What is being bought
Westminster City Council (WCC) is commissioning a pilot service to deliver culturally appropriate, community-led mental health support for Global Majority (GM) residents in the North Paddington wards of Queen’s Park, Harrow Road, and Westbourne. This 18-month pilot, with a total pre-tendered budget of £280,000, aims to provide early-intervention psychological support, outreach and engagement activities, and workforce development through a train-the-trainer programme for local VCS organisations.
